So what is Net Neutrality and why all the vitriol? Here are a few FAQs from: Save The Internet
What is Net Neutrality?
Net Neutrality is the guiding principle that preserves the free and open Internet.
Net Neutrality means that Internet service providers may not discriminate between different kinds of content and applications online. It guarantees a level playing field for all Web sites and Internet technologies.
Net Neutrality is the reason the Internet has driven economic innovation, democratic participation and free speech online. It protects the consumer's right to use any equipment, content, application or service without interference from the network provider. With Net Neutrality, the network's only job is to move data—not to choose which data to privilege with higher quality service.
Who wants to get rid of Net Neutrality?
The nation's largest telephone and cable companies—including AT&T, Verizon, Comcast and Time Warner Cable—want to be Internet gatekeepers, deciding which Web sites go fast or slow and which won't load at all.
They want to tax content providers to guarantee speedy delivery of their data. And they want to discriminate in favor of their own search engines, Internet phone services and streaming video—while slowing down or blocking services offered by their competitors.
These companies have a new vision for the Internet. Instead of a level playing field, they want to reserve express lanes for their own content and services—or those of big corporations that can afford the steep tolls—and leave the rest of us on a winding dirt road.
The big phone and cable companies are spending hundreds of millions of dollars lobbying Congress and the Federal Communications Commission to gut Net Neutrality, putting the future of the Internet at risk.
What's happening in Congress?
Republicans in the House—aided by millions in political contributions from phone and cable companies—have launched a full-frontal assault against Net Neutrality and the FCC's authority to protect consumers' right to connect. In Early 2011 they introduced several measures to both "defund" the FCC's ability to act as a watchdog against industry abuses and to take away the agency's ability to enforce protections.
